Startup and Setting the TD 390

Startup
After connecting the TD 390 to the PLC, the unit performs a self–test.
After this, the TD attempts to set up a connection to the PLC. If no
connection is set up within about 20 seconds, you must check the cause
(defective cable, connector not plugged in, etc.). If connection setup is
successful, the parameters required by the TD 390 are read (see Section
8.4) and, if the flag bits are set, messages are displayed.
The diagram below shows the various options for startup.
